This is an exciting and challenging opportunity to work in a dynamic, commercial and customer focused team. The Developing Businesses Commercial Team supports the delivery of the ESB Net Zero by 2040 Strategy by working closely with a portfolio of innovative developing businesses in ESB Customer Solutions (e-Cars, Smart Energy Services, Superhomes and SO Energy) across Ireland and the UK. The commercial team supports these developing businesses in areas such as investment appraisal, business case development, contracting strategies and contract negotiations.

The Commercial Analyst works within the Commercial Team and is responsible for development of financial and commercial analysis (including development of robust financial models) to support business case development for a variety of business opportunities and the evaluation of business scenarios. The successful candidate will advise on and influence decision-making, and review, challenge and make recommendations in respect of commercial and strategic opportunities.


Key Responsibilities

* Development and delivery of robust financial models, including financial sensitivity analysis to identify key financial risks and appropriate mitigants.
* Assessment, challenge and enhancement of business cases and investment decision making processes.
* Providing financial / commercial support for contract negotiations and commercial projects.
* Performance of financial due diligence on potential acquisitions or review of externally performed due diligence as appropriate.
* Management of external financial advisors including tax, accounting and risk management.


Experience and Qualifications

* A commercial mindset with effective interpersonal, analytical and communication skills.
* A third level or professional qualification, and at least 7-10 years relevant post qualification work experience, are essential.
* Strong stakeholder management skills with internal and external stakeholders, including senior and business line managers.
* Ability to leverage relationships to influence solutions.
* Demonstrated experience in management of a demanding workload, including appropriate prioritisation of short-term and long-term deliverables.
* An understanding of Irish and British energy markets would be beneficial.


Location

This role will be based in Swift Square, Northwood, Santry.

ESB is committed to smart working – combining digital tools with a culture of trust and empowerment to enable flexible ways of working. The successful candidate may work flexibly within their jurisdiction with attendance at the workplace for in-person collaboration on at least two anchor days per week. All smart working arrangements are subject to manager approval and ongoing review, based on the operational requirements of the role, the team, and the individual.


Reporting to

The Commercial Manager, Developing Businesses, ESB Customer Solutions

About ESB

Join us in our mission to achieve a net-zero electricity system by 2040. ESB is Ireland’s leading energy utility, with activities spanning electricity generation, transmission and distribution, energy supply, energy services and international consultancy. Operating in Ireland, Northern Ireland and Great Britain, we invest over €1 billion each year to deliver a new energy future based on reliable, affordable zero-carbon electricity.
